ARINC 818 Gen 4 Atomic IP CORE
The ARINC 818 Gen 4 IP Core from Great River Technology is a high-performance, next-generation solution for implementing ARINC 818-3 video interfaces in modern FPGA designs. Designed for advanced avionics displays and high-speed sensor applications, our Atomic IP Core significantly expands bandwidth, integration flexibility, and built-in functionality.
The Gen 4 core supports link rates up to 24X using 64b/66b encoding, enabling reliable transport of ultra-high-resolution and high-frame-rate video over ARINC 818. The core pairs with high-speed serial transceivers (e.g., Intel GX or AMD/Xilinx GT tiles) and can be configured for transmit-only, receive-only, or full dual operation.
An embedded video timing generator is included, supporting both Master mode—where the core controls video timing and queries pixel data—and Slave mode, where an external source supplies pixel data and timing.
The core provides extensive compile-time configurability for link speed, line segmentation, synchronization methods, resolution, and pixel packing. It supports pixel packing such as RGB, YCbCr, or Mono, along with support for custom pixel formats, making it ideal for high-speed imaging sensors and advanced display systems. Ancillary data can be set to default values or updated dynamically in real time via the register interface.
Built-in test capabilities and enhanced error detection improve system observability, validation, and operational robustness—especially important for mission-critical avionics applications.
The ARINC 818 Gen 4 IP Core is delivered as encrypted VHDL.
